With respect to Canadian mortgage loans, there are numerous ranking you could potentially make an application for that would make you certain requirements otherwise kinds of possession along side home:

Mortgage Cosigner

Common with parents, guardians and you can siblings, good cosigner is someone that agrees to pay new buyer’s home loan costs when they can’t afford them or standard on the mortgage. While the one another borrowers is linked with the borrowed funds, the income, borrowing from the bank records and you will expense would-be inspected in advance. Therefore, the fresh new cosigner might or might not possess some claim along the assets.

Mortgage Guarantor

Home financing guarantor including guarantees the primary borrower’s money might possibly be generated, regardless of the facts. Although not, they don’t indication the borrowed funds, individual any of the assets or show the brand new house’s identity. When you’re each party will receive its earnings and you will credit inspected, really guarantors are there to assist stronger people qualify for finest mortgages otherwise rates of interest.

Mortgage Co-Borrower

Seen having spouses and prominent-rules couples, a home loan co-borrower buys to your a percentage of the house. They’re going from exact same application procedure and you will financial fret sample (while the debtor into highest money usually takes precedence and you may individual the newest home’s name). The fresh healthier its funds/borrowing from the bank is actually, the greater borrowing energy the team provides.

Could you End up being A Cosigner?

That it utilizes your finances in addition to lender’s criteria. As an instance, if you have a low income and you will credit score, your odds of qualifying that have a primary lender such as for example a lender was less more than likely, while the approval requirements is actually firmer. This is especially true if you don’t have a stronger work or their bad credit comes from forgotten costs about earlier in the day.

As previously mentioned, is an eligible cosigner is about demonstrating with the lender that you’d have the ability to security the key borrower’s repayments if they are struggling to. Inside the app procedure, your bank account are merely as important to possess recognition because theirs.

Which are the Options that come with Good Cosigner?

Certain loan providers be more easy as opposed to others. Even though many choice financial people undertake website subscribers having faster-than-finest fico scores otherwise profits, finance companies and you will borrowing unions basically would not. However, a mortgage is a big amount of cash so you can provide out, therefore, the acceptance techniques often is a lot of time, difficult and hard, regardless of where your pertain.

While some lenders often check out the simple fact that you have other property supply while the guarantee or higher internet value, most are only considering anything; your capability to cover the an important borrower’s home loan repayments. Therefore, the best way to qualify while the a beneficial cosigner which help the fresh new home customer safer a good financial would be to keeps:

  • A credit score and higher credit rating (at the least 660 – 900)
  • A solid source of work and large month-to-month income
  • A decreased personal debt-to-income proportion (essentially zero high expense at all)
